the Java Runtime (class file version 55.0), xxx recognizes class file versions up to 52.0

标题不够长,不能显示完整错误信息,完整错误信息如下;

Cause: com/android/tools/idea/gradle/run/OutputBuildAction has been compiled by a more recent version of the Java Runtime (class file version 55.0), this version of the Java Runtime only recognizes class file versions up to 52.0


com/android/tools/idea/gradle/run/OutputBuildAction has been compiled by a more recent version of the Java Runtime (class file version 55.0), this version of the Java Runtime only recognizes class file versions up to 52.0

*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.

Android项目在使用gradle编译时出现如上错误,说白了就是之前的编译环境太低,你升级了开发工具之后不支持了,所以对应的编译环境也得升级。

话不多说,如下为解决方案!

project的build.gradle修改依赖:

classpath "com.android.tools.build:gradle:4.1.1"

如图:


版权声明:本文为ducp123原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。